More effort needed to uncover ‘web of evil’ in Caruana Galizia murder – Lawrence Gonzi

Friday, 12 March 2021, 19:11 Last update: about 4 years ago

In a rare public statement, former Prime Minister Lawrence Gonzi has said that greater effort is needed to uncover the “web of evil” that led to the assassination of journalist Daphne Caruana Galizia.

Referring to court proceedings on Thursday, where hitman Vince Msucat went into excruciating detail as to how the murder of Daphne Caruana Galizia was allegedly committed, Gonzi said that the account must serve as a strong wake-up call for whoever is just and whoever loves the country.

“The macabre and crude account of how and why this assassination took place not only breaks the hearts of the Caruana Galizia family, but is also a strong wake up call to whoever is just and whoever loves our country”, Gonzi, who served as Prime Minister between 2004 and 2013, said.

“If our country truly wants to find any form of healing, there is a need for greater effort from everyone so that this web of evil is fully uncovered and that justice is done so that this nightmare can be exorcised once and for all.”

He said that we cannot remain silent before the allegations that Daphne Caruana Galizia’s assassination was ordered because she was going to publish some details.

“You don’t need to be wise to reach certain conclusions.”

He referred to an opinion piece he wrote on the Malta Independent on 22 October 2017 – six days after the assassination – where he asked whether in that moment of darkness we could dare hope for a better future. 

“I still believe that our country has the backbone to find a sliver of hope for a cleaner and better future”, he concluded.
